The international company MasterCard Worldwide (MasterCard Incorporated) is the main competitor of Visa payment system, occupying almost the same share in the market of electronic payments. Today this corporation unites more than 20 thousand financial institutions, located in 210 countries.
Many people mistakenly believe that this is a European company, because most of its cards are denominated in euros. However, this is not the case. The main office of the corporation is located in New York, the main headquarters of the most important divisions, are also located in the United States.

Login and registration to MasterCard
The company was founded in 1966, when several banks in California decided to create a competitor to the first plastic cards BankAmericard (the future Visa).Initially the firm was called Master Charge/Interbank.In the first years of operation the banks that founded the corporation were constantly merging and "merging", until a stable group of financial institutions was formed.
After a couple of years (1968), the company entered the international market, making an agreement with a Mexican bank. At the same time, partnership agreements were made with the Eurocard payment system based in Europe. This gave MasterCard access to the European market of electronic payments and gave it a strong foothold.
Untrustworthy Britain (however, as always) "delegated" its own card system Access to join the new European corporation only in 1972.
In 1979, the corporation rebranded and became MasterCard International.
At the very beginning of the 90's, when crime was rampant in the former Soviet Union, MasterCard finally absorbed the British company “Access card”, and the name was quickly forgotten.
- In 2006, the corporation changed its name again and got the now familiar name of MasterCard Worldwide. In the same year, the company's shares appeared on the stock exchange;
- The sphere of e-commerce MasterCard was significantly expanded in 2010, when the corporation was bought by the British payment processing center DataCash.
Today the corporation owns the following trademarks:
- MasterCard - basic or basic;
- MasterCard Electronic - positioned as a "light" product for use in environments with significant risks: unreliable cardholders, primitive street retailers where fraud is possible, etc;
- Maestro - Debit card service with a link to a bank account, а payment method that is no less popular in Canadian online casinos that accept the Maestro.
All processing centers and cardholders are integrated into one financial network. It is headquartered in the United States. The MasterCard payment system is considered more resistant to failures compared to its main competitor, as different tools are used for transactions.
Reliability and security
The corporation is the second most popular in the world. Accordingly, much attention is paid to issues of reliability and security. There is a large section on the company's official website called "Global Privacy Policy. There you can explore detailed information on these issues.
Given the complex foreign policy environment, as well as the company's policy, MasterCard customers should be prepared for the fact that personal information and confidential information can be shared with third parties:
- To the security service of the bank that issued the card or other third parties: merchants, service providers, and others;
- Employees of the U.S. headquarters or affiliated entities;
- Law enforcement if the cardholder is suspected of fraud or other illegal activity.
The company's clients are protected from fraudsters quite well.All transactions are conducted through closed channels using encryption. If you keep your passwords and PIN codes securely, it is difficult to hack your bank account and the cards tied to it.
Working with clients
Today you can get a plastic MasterCard in almost all countries. Anyone wishing to become a holder of the corporation's product can apply to one of the banks in their country to have a plastic card issued. Today it's possible to do it without leaving home through the World Wide Web. A huge variety of cards allows you to make the best choice.
The currency of the account to which the card will be linked may be different and depends on the capabilities of the issuing bank, the country and other factors. Euro accounts are very popular as today they are considered the main currency of MasterCard. Tariffs and limits for plastic cards service are very diverse, as it depends on many factors:
- The appetite of the bank;
- Type of plastic card;
- The state in which the holder resides;
- Other factors.
Check with your bank's branch for detailed information.
Clients can order social, pension, salary, credit and debit cards. Virtual cards, which are often used in electronic wallets (linked to the owner's account), are quite widespread. Multi Currency cards, which can be linked to accounts in different currencies, have become popular in recent years.
- Mastercard Maestro;
- MasterCard Standard;
- Gold Mastercard;
- Platinum Mastercard;
- World Mastercard;
- World Mastercard Black Edition;
- World Elite Mastercard.
Popularity of MasterCard in Online Casinos
Previously, the company's cards were very popular among players, as they are used in any online casinos. If the club is allowed to play in euros, then it is much more profitable to make transactions exactly with MasterCard cards, since the main currency of settlement is European money.
How to make a deposit to the casino via MasterCard?
To make a deposit, you must be a registered user of the gambling resource. It is necessary to go to the cashier/personal account and select the MasterCard icon. After that, it is necessary to follow the instructions of the system (the payment process is very similar to shopping in an online store). The player must specify:
- The amount of the deposit,
- Card number,
- Expiration date,
- Secret code CVC2 (three digits on the back of the card),
- Name and surname of the holder.
Payment transactions are made as quickly as possible. We recommend you familiarize yourself with the list of gambling establishments in which payment method MasterCard is available, here is our rating of the best online casino gaming sites in Canada.
How to withdraw money from a MasterCard casino?
To withdraw money from the game account to MasterCard, you need to go to the cashier/personal account and select the logo of the company. Next, it is necessary to enter the amount of withdrawal and the card number. After that, the administration of the casino will begin to process the player's application. Depending on the club, it may take from a few hours to 1-3 days. Receipt of funds to the card may be delayed by 1-7 days (depending on bank).
Withdrawal limits may vary, you should study the rules online casinos before leaving a request. Some online casinos do not allow withdrawals to MasterCard.
Do not forget to carefully read the terms and conditions.
At our editorial office, we specifically recognize the acceptance of Mastercard payments as a criterion that elevates casinos to the esteemed category of the best payout casinos in Canada.
Best MasterCard casinos online
MasterCard Worldwide is a popular and ubiquitous payment system, without which it is difficult to imagine the modern financial world. Millions (if not billions) of people all over the world use the company's plastic cards, which makes it much easier to pay for services and purchases.
According to the RBR's Global Payment Cards Data and Forecasts to 2020 report, the aggregate card portfolio of Visa and MasterCard represents 69% of the nine billion payment cards issued in the Americas. (Global Payment Cards Data and Forecasts to 2020), the combined card issuance portfolio of Visa and MasterCard represents 69% of the 2.9 billion payment cards issued in the nine countries of the Americas covered by the study, and this figure continues to grow. The RBR study shows that while Visa is the largest card payment system in the Americas, MasterCard overtook it in 2014 in terms of issuance volume (up 1.3 percentage points versus 0.3 percentage points, respectively). Cards issued by own-brand merchant networks still account for a significant share of the total number of cards in the region, but the latter is gradually declining.
Pros
- Affordability of receipt;
- The speed of issuance;
- Multicurrency;
- Dissemination;
- Convenience of payment;
- High reliability and security.
Cons
- Transfer of personal information to third parties by special request
- Close attention of tax authorities to performed transactions